Annual Fee Structure (Per Semester)
Category | Tuition Fees | Hostel Fees | Mess Fees | Medical Charges | Other Charges | Total Per Semester |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Computer Science and Engineering | ₹120,000 | ₹80,000 | ₹40,000 | ₹5,000 | ₹15,000 | ₹260,000 |
Electrical Engineering | ₹110,000 | ₹80,000 | ₹40,000 | ₹5,000 | ₹15,000 | ₹250,000 |
Mechanical Engineering | ₹105,000 | ₹80,000 | ₹40,000 | ₹5,000 | ₹15,000 | ₹245,000 |
Chemical Engineering | ₹100,000 | ₹80,000 | ₹40,000 | ₹5,000 | ₹15,000 | ₹240,000 |

Payment Options and Installment Plans
PDM University offers flexible payment options for students:
- Installment Plans: Fees can be paid in two installments per semester with minimal interest charges.
- Online Payment: Secure online payment gateway for easy transactions.
- Credit Card and Net Banking: Multiple payment methods accepted for convenience.
- Financial Aid: Need-based financial assistance is available through the university's scholarship program.

Additional Costs for Students
Besides tuition and hostel fees, students may incur additional costs:
- Books and Study Materials: Estimated at ₹10,000-15,000 per year.
- Transportation: Costs for commuting to campus (if applicable).
- Personal Expenses: Miscellaneous items like clothing, entertainment, and communication.
- Certifications and Internships: Optional costs for additional skill development.
